Why have an indie ppi it? Ask for a full inspection report from the MD, that’s the whole point in buying from there.

Indeed - the only inspection that I would get on a MD purchase is just as the warranty is about to expire, a year after purchase to pick up any issues that you may be able to have attended to whilst they still maybe covered.
I purchased my Stradale through a MD and did this, and they were more than happy to oblige when I requested they fix the small issues that only an inspection would have found
